Display Preference
Standard
Compact
Simple
Hide Started Games?
Yes
No
Sportsbook Odds
Composite
DraftKings
FanDuel
BetMGM
PointsBet
Show DFS Salaries
Yes
No
1:35 PM ET
Tickets
OAK
BAL
Athletics (11-17)
Orioles (17-9)
Umpire:  Rob Drake  8.6 R/G  17.2 K/G
partly-cloudy-day
3% Precipitation81°  Wind 6 mph L-R
LINE  BAL -204 BAL -210 BAL -205 BAL -190 BAL -200
O/U  8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s
1:35 PM ET
Tickets
CLE
ATL
Guardians (19-8)
Braves (18-7)
Umpire:  Jim Wolf  9.5 R/G  18.0 K/G
partly-cloudy-day
0% 76°  Wind 10 mph R-L
LINE  ATL -159 ATL -156 ATL -155 ATL -160 ATL -160
O/U  9.0 Runs 9.0 Runs 9.0 Runs 9.0 Runs 9.0 Runs
1:37 PM ET
Tickets
LAD
TOR
Dodgers (18-11)
Blue Jays (13-15)
Umpire:  Nick Mahrley  9.0 R/G  17.7 K/G
rain
Dome In Domed Stadium
LINE  TOR -115 TOR -112 TOR -115 TOR -120 TOR -115
O/U  8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s
1:40 PM ET
Tickets
KC
DET
Royals (17-11)
Tigers (15-12)
Umpire:  Not announced yet
rain
48% Rain70°  Wind 13 mph R-L
LINE  DET -170 DET -174 DET -175 DET -165 DET -175
O/U  7.5 Runs 7.5 Runs 7.5 Runs 7.5 Runs 7.5 Runs
1:40 PM ET
Tickets
STL
NYM
Cardinals (13-14)
Mets (13-13)
Umpire:  Laz Díaz  8.8 R/G  17.4 K/G
partly-cloudy-day
0% 67°  Wind 7 mph R-L
LINE  NYM -135 NYM -134 NYM -135 NYM -130 NYM -145
O/U  8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s
1:40 PM ET
Tickets
WSH
MIA
Nationals (12-14)
Marlins (6-22)
Umpire:  Mark Wegner  10.1 R/G  16.8 K/G
partly-cloudy-day
Dome In Domed Stadium
LINE  MIA -137 MIA -136 MIA -135 MIA -135 MIA -140
O/U  8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s
2:10 PM ET
Tickets
TB
CWS
Rays (13-15)
White Sox (5-22)
Umpire:  Not announced yet
partly-cloudy-day
22% Rain71°  Wind 14 mph R-L
LINE  TB -145 TB -148 TB -135 TB -145 TB -145
O/U  8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s
2:10 PM ET
Tickets
NYY
MIL
Yankees (18-10)
Brewers (17-9)
Umpire:  Not announced yet
rain
Dome In Domed Stadium
LINE  NYY -129 NYY -126 NYY -135 NYY -135 NYY -125
O/U  8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s
2:35 PM ET
Tickets
CIN
TEX
Reds (15-12)
Rangers (14-14)
Umpire:  Not announced yet
partly-cloudy-day
Dome In Domed Stadium
LINE  TEX -130 TEX -132 TEX -130 TEX -130 TEX -130
O/U  9.0 Runs 8.5 Runs 9.0 Runs 9.0 Runs 9.0 Runs
4:05 PM ET
Tickets
PIT
SF
Pirates (14-14)
Giants (13-15)
Umpire:  Not announced yet
clear-day
0% 62°  Wind 10 mph Out
LINE  SF -111 SF -112 SF -112
O/U  7.5 Runs 7.5 Runs 7.5 Runs 7.5 Runs 7.5 Runs
4:05 PM ET
Tickets
HOU
COL
Astros (8-19)
Rockies (7-20)
Umpire:  Not announced yet
partly-cloudy-day
0% 82°  Wind 5 mph R-L
LINE  HOU -223 HOU -225 HOU -225 HOU -225 HOU -225
O/U  16.0 Runs 16.0 Runs 16.0 Runs 16.5 Runs 16.0 Runs
4:07 PM ET
Tickets
MIN
LAA
Twins (13-13)
Angels (10-17)
Umpire:  Not announced yet
clear-day
0% 73°  Wind 6 mph Out
LINE  MIN -111 MIN -112 MIN -112
O/U  8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s 8.0 Runs
4:10 PM ET
Tickets
ARI
SEA
Diamondbacks (12-16)
Mariners (15-12)
Umpire:  Not announced yet
rain
Dome In Domed Stadium
LINE  SEA -141 SEA -142 SEA -142 SEA -145 SEA -145
O/U  6.5 Runs 6.5 Runs 6.5 Runs 6.5 Runs 6.5 Runs
4:10 PM ET
Tickets
PHI
SD
Phillies (18-10)
Padres (14-16)
Umpire:  Not announced yet
clear-day
0% 65°  Wind 8 mph Out
LINE  SD -152 SD -152 SD -155 SD -150 SD -160
O/U  8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s 8.5 Runs
7:10 PM ET
Tickets
CHC
BOS
Cubs (17-10)
Red Sox (15-13)
Umpire:  Not announced yet
partly-cloudy-day
12% Precipitation64°  Wind 10 mph Out
LINE  BOS -143 BOS -146 BOS -148 BOS -135 BOS -150
O/U  9.5 Runs 9.5 Runs 9.5 Runs 9.0 Runs 9.5 Runs
You may also be interested in...
Build the best lineup for today's MLB games.
Lineup Optimizer
Generate the optimal MLB lineup.
Matchups To Target/Avoid
Browse batter vs. pitcher matchup stats.
MLB Weather Report
Weather updates for today's games
MLB Roster % Projections
Our player roster percentage projections.
The Lineup Card
An all-in-one overview of today's games.
Odds Report
Helpful Vegas odds for setting lineups.
Want to unlock more content?
It can take up to 24 hours for these subscriptions to activate as we need to wait for confirmation of the deposit.
PRIM
= Primary Pitcher. This Pitcher is not starting but will pitch multiple innings after the starter.